Output cafaf23f848382ea07c2b5923bb02e50626276db10f0d0105bfd386fa7df045f:26

value
986627865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9fc9299a654ade9c810f00a55acbbe50a403fa2 OP_EQUAL
address
3QUpkN9SCEcA4aMCgBt6UZVYcQ5xXbs9ES
transaction
cafaf23f848382ea07c2b5923bb02e50626276db10f0d0105bfd386fa7df045f
spent
true